Tapestry seeks a Cybersecurity Analyst in Singapore to lead security operations and detection engineering across APAC, balancing incident response with proactive threat defense.
Role & Responsibilities
- Monitor, triage, and respond to security alerts across SIEM, EDR, email security, identity, cloud, and network platforms
- Investigate suspicious activity, determine scope and impact, and drive incidents to resolution through evidence collection, timeline analysis, and root-cause investigation
- Tune security alerts to improve signal quality and reduce false-positive noise
- Translate adversary behaviors, tactics, techniques, and procedures into actionable detection opportunities using frameworks such as MITRE ATT&CK
- Build, test, validate, and improve detection logic across enterprise security tools and platforms
- Partner with red team, threat intelligence, vulnerability management, and security engineering teams to assess control effectiveness and identify gaps
- Convert purple team findings into practical improvements including new alerts, enhanced telemetry, hardened configurations, response playbooks, and mitigation recommendations
- Support incident readiness through development of playbooks, tabletop exercises, and response process improvements
- Measure detection quality, coverage rates, false-positive metrics, and operational response readiness
- Document investigations, response actions, lessons learned, and recommended improvements for continuous enhancement of security defenses
Qualifications
- Demonstrated experience in security operations, incident response, or threat detection
- Proficiency with SIEM platforms, EDR tools, and cloud security monitoring
- Strong understanding of adversary tactics, techniques, and procedures aligned with cybersecurity frameworks
- Experience developing or tuning detection logic and security rules
- Familiarity with incident management processes and investigation methodologies
- Knowledge of identity, network, and cloud security principles
Skills
Experience
Minimum 3–5 years of hands-on experience in security operations, incident response, threat detection, or a related security discipline. Proven track record of investigating security incidents, developing detections, or supporting defensive security operations in enterprise environments.
Education
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Cybersecurity, Information Security, or a related technical field, or equivalent professional experience and relevant industry certifications (such as CompTIA Security+, GIAC Certified Incident Handler, or similar).
